According to senior producer Noah Heller and creative lead Rich Farrelly, Call of Duty 3 had a development time of only eight months. The game was likely rushed out that fast so that it would be available as a launch title for both the Wii and PlayStation 3 in November 2006, but it resulted in a hand-to-hand combat feature being scrapped due to time constraints. Farrelly said of it that "while it was probably a good idea at the time maybe we didn't have enough time to develop it."
